Job Description:
Develops new customer prospects and business with commercial
clients, with the potential to manage a portfolio of commercial
clients. Makes and services a wide variety of business and
individual loans to build long-term and profitable customer
relationships in order to maximize portfolio revenue growth and
asset quality. Manages complex accounts or has an assigned market
region of a complex nature. Key Responsibilities Include Maintains
a client portfolio for the bank Expand existing client
relationships which generate incremental revenue for the bank while
developing new client relationships which generate acceptable
returns for the bank Work with the Management and Underwriters to
analyze the credit strengths and weaknesses of prospective
borrowers and make loan decision recommendations, make
recommendations on loan pricing which are competitive with the
marketplace and achieve an acceptable return for the bank, and
structure loans (term, covenants, collateral, guarantees, etc.)
which appropriately protects the bank Work with Management to
recognize client needs and matching the banks capabilities to meet
these needs Maintain a thorough knowledge of banks lending policies
and regulatory requirements Provide mentoring and training to other
bank associates Maintain proper house-holding of relationships
Continually upload financial information and client detail into
central repository throughout the underwriting process. Gather
financials for new and renewal opportunities with clients. Prepare
Opportunity Memos (with Management) as needed for new and renewal
requests to initiate underwriting process. Work directly with the
underwriter to ensure accurate reflection of financials and to
ensure accurate preparation of Loss Given Default, Probability of
default and Risk Adjusted Return on Capital models at time of
new/renew requests. Coordinate deal team meetings between
Relationship Manager, Market President, Senior Credit Officer, and
Underwriter CRM and Under Writer work together to appropriately
ensure accuracy of underwriting package Finalize term sheets to
meet client and bank needs Engage underwriting to update results of
term sheet accordingly and as needed to be reviewed by deal team
Builds and maintains a portfolio mix of targeted high value and
high potential clients. Acts as a financial advisor by educating
the customer about financial strategies (e.g. Financial planning,
investments, insurance, credit, market trends) based on customer
profile and financial plan, and matching customer needs with
appropriate products and services. Monitors customer
information/products, financial plan and market trends to identify
new customer needs and opportunities to deliver further customer
value. Work with Manager to coordinate credit decision with Market
President, Senior Credit Officer, Executive Credit Officer, Chief
Credit Officer and Chief Operations Officer. Create/Prepare
Commitment Letter with Management supervision Finalize any required
conditions precedent as needed to ensure Loan Closing has all items
needed Responsible for reviewing closing documents, communicating
with clients and identifying portfolio weaknesses and trends and
alerting management (Group Manager, Market President, Senior Credit
Officer) to deteriorating portfolio conditions Ensures client
adherence to covenants with review of calculations, key provisions,
and recommendations according to policy Performs all other duties
as assigned Qualifications Include Bachelor (4-year college) degree
6-8 years of experience or an equivalent combination of education
and experience Experience with Microsoft Outlook, Word, and Excel
